moreniius parity¶
niess.nexus replaces moreniius, which converted
McCode instruments to ESS NeXus Structure JSON through a nexusformat object model.
This page records what happened to every part of it, so nothing was lost silently.
The regression baseline that pins the two against each other, and the classification of every remaining difference, is documented in the golden baseline notes.
Audit¶
Every public piece of moreniius (13 modules, ~2200 lines), and where it went. Nothing
is left unaccounted for: each entry is ported, subsumed (the need disappeared with
nexusformat), or dropped with a reason.
moreniius itself is untouched and still installable; retiring the repository is a
separate, human step.

Subsumed — the need disappeared with nexusformat¶
| moreniius | Why it is gone |
|---|---|
utils.NotNXdict |
Existed only to smuggle raw dicts through NXfield. Nothing to smuggle through now. |
writer.Writer and _to_json_dict |
The tree-walk that turned nexusformat objects into JSON. Translators build the JSON directly. |
utils.resolve_parameter_links |
Renamed a link's config.name after the fact. parameter_node names links correctly when it builds them. |
mccode/instance.NXInstance.make_nx |
Wrapped values in NXfields. Also the source of the group-flattening bug documented in tests/data/bifrost_nexus_structure_golden.md. |
utils.dict2NXobj, _sanitize |
Rebuilt nexusformat objects from JSON blobs. |
only_nx flag (threaded through nearly every function) |
Meant "raise if a non-NeXus object is in the tree". There is no object tree. |
Dropped, deliberately¶
| moreniius | Reason |
|---|---|
additions.readout_translator and BIFROST_DETECTOR_MODULES |
The translator's registration is commented out in additions.py, so the module-level cache was written on every detector translation and never read. Reviving it needs the Readout component to exist in an instrument first. |
additions.detector_tubes_only_cylinder |
Unregistered alternative giving each pixel its own cylinder. The registered variant (one shared cylinder plus per-pixel offsets) is ported. |
additions.bifrost_pixel_regex_20230703 |
Superseded by the ..._20230911 variant, which is the one used. |
mccode/instr.py CTargetVisitor re-run |
Unnecessary and wrong — see variables.py. Replaced by parsing Instr.declare directly, which also fixes the DECLARE folding bug. |
NXInstance.dump_mcstas |
Debug flag, default off, never set by anything. |
utils.get_mcstasscript_component_eniius_data, decode_component_eniius_data, mccode_component_eniius_data |
The legacy eniius_data escape hatch: a JSON blob under METADATA name eniius_data/mimetype json, or scraped out of an EXTEND block with a regex. niess never used it (only a stale TODO in components/monitors.py mentioned it), and nexus_structure_stream_data supersedes it for the streaming case it was mostly used for. If a non-niess instrument ever needs arbitrary extra NeXus content per component, add it as a fourth tier in streams.resolve_stream rather than reviving the EXTEND-block regex. |
nxoff.NXoff.from_nexus, get_guide_params, _get_width_height |
Read geometry back out of NeXus; no consumer in the conversion path. |
path_navigator.NexusStructureNavigator |
A reader for navigating finished NeXus Structure JSON — a consumer-side convenience, not conversion. nodes.find_child / nodes.get_attribute cover what the tests need. Worth porting properly if users want it. |
Writer.to_json |
Wrote the structure to a file. cli.py -o covers the CLI case; callers hold a plain dict and can json.dump it. |
Dependencies¶
niess never depended on moreniius, so there is nothing to remove from its
pyproject.toml — the dependency ran the other way, via moreniius's
[project.optional-dependencies] test = [..., 'niess', ...]. Retiring moreniius
also retires its nexusformat, networkx, zenlog and platformdirs requirements;
niess already had networkx of its own and needs none of the others for this work.
